Welcome to St Anne's Church, Wrenthorpe

We are a friendly local church with a wide range of activities for people of all ages.  We sing a range of traditional hymns and modern songs.

Exploring Christianity
There will be a group for adults interested in exploring the Christian faith to be held in Wrenthorpe, beginning in September.

It’s a safe space to ask questions and find out what it’s all about without commitment.

It’s particularly helpful for people who might be thinking about baptism or confirmation. For more details, please contact Revd Diane
